Output 8c8158c071dd3fb3a3a3780eb4919aaa4605068b5f60340a7a302b198f089345:2

value
30341430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b4015887e31fab5e0595e48476408705d0a1e6c OP_EQUAL
address
34B6wN9hx4yc2m2aevX2Pj2vweeVYMi3Ld
transaction
8c8158c071dd3fb3a3a3780eb4919aaa4605068b5f60340a7a302b198f089345
spent
true